Output d1f12f8d7c7a6b483c1fbc7ce7c5ad6b0c8036e3683bffbed80fcda3a00eff01:1

value
24697044766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85d32d6d2ee48069312dc5dae158f78348980771 OP_EQUAL
address
3DtcmvWoE5EDqZfTvD76427XwH8ceaqujT
transaction
d1f12f8d7c7a6b483c1fbc7ce7c5ad6b0c8036e3683bffbed80fcda3a00eff01
spent
true